Abstract

The utility model is suitable for a mushroom deep-processing field provides a processing fast food mushroom section is with section device, include: the feeding device comprises a shell, wherein a feeding hole and a discharging hole are respectively arranged on two sides of the shell, and a discharging pipe is connected to the feeding hole close to the inside of the shell; a first driving wheel is arranged in the shell, a second driving wheel is arranged on one side of the first driving wheel, and a blade device is arranged on the second driving wheel; a handle is arranged on the first driving wheel, a third driving wheel is arranged below the first driving wheel, and a fourth driving wheel is arranged on one side, close to the discharge hole, of the third driving wheel; the device adopts a crank handle connecting rod to slice mushrooms, so that the cost is reduced, the labor intensity is reduced, and the mushroom slicing efficiency is improved; the residual shiitake mushroom waste residue between the cutting blades is effectively cleaned through the arranged cleaning device.

Detailed Description
In order to make the objects, technical solutions and advantages of the present invention more clearly understood, the present invention is further described in detail below with reference to the accompanying drawings and embodiments. It should be understood that the specific embodiments described herein are merely illustrative of the invention and are not intended to limit the invention.
The following detailed description is provided for the specific embodiments of the present invention.
As shown in fig. 1, a structure diagram of a slicing device for processing fast food mushroom slices according to an embodiment of the present invention includes: the device comprises a shell 1 and is characterized in that a feeding hole 2 and a discharging hole 3 are respectively arranged on two sides of the shell 1, and a discharging pipe 4 is connected to the feeding hole 2 close to the inside of the shell 1; a first driving wheel 5 is arranged in the shell 1, a second driving wheel 6 is arranged on one side of the first driving wheel 5, and a blade device 7 is arranged on the second driving wheel 6; a handle 8 is arranged on the first driving wheel 5, a third driving wheel 9 is arranged below the first driving wheel 5, and a fourth driving wheel 10 is arranged on one side, close to the discharge hole 3, of the third driving wheel 9; and transmission belts 11 are arranged between the first transmission wheel 5 and the second transmission wheel 6, between the first transmission wheel 5 and the third transmission wheel 9 and between the third transmission wheel 9 and the fourth transmission wheel 10.
During the use, put into the mushroom from feed inlet 2, the mushroom falls into on drive belt 11 from unloading pipe 4, then through hand crank handle 8, drive first drive wheel 5 rotatory, and then drive second drive wheel 6 through drive belt 11 and rotate, drive the blade device 7 that is connected with second drive wheel 6 again, slice the action, first drive wheel 5 is rotatory can drive third drive wheel 9 through drive belt 11 and rotate simultaneously, and then make the mushroom at the uniform velocity motion on drive belt 11 between third drive wheel 9 and fourth drive wheel 10, make the mushroom move on drive belt 11, until all mushrooms are sliced, then see off through discharge gate 3.
As shown in fig. 2 and 3, the blade device 7 includes a first link 71, the first link 71 is fixedly connected with the axis of the second transmission wheel 6, the other end of the first link 71 is hinged with a second link 72, the other end of the second link 72 is hinged with a third link 73, the other end of the third link 73 is fixedly installed with a blade 74, two sides of the third link 73 are installed with auxiliary blocks 75, and a cleaning device 76 is installed inside the auxiliary blocks 75.
When the mushroom slicing machine is used, the second transmission wheel 6 rotates to drive the first connecting rod 71 to rotate around the circle center of the second transmission wheel 6, the second connecting rod 72 is further driven to move, the second connecting rod 72 drives the third connecting rod 73 to move, and the auxiliary blocks 75 are arranged on two sides of the third connecting rod 73, so that the third connecting rod 73 can reciprocate up and down between the auxiliary blocks 75, and then the blade 74 is driven to reciprocate up and down to slice mushrooms.
In this embodiment, the blade 74 is in contact with the belt 11 between the third driving wheel 9 and the fourth driving wheel 10 when being at the lowest point, so as to ensure that the blade 74 can completely slice the mushrooms without continuous cutting.
As shown in fig. 2, the cleaning device 76 includes a supporting rod 761, the other end of the supporting rod 761 is hinged with a balancing rod 762, one end of the balancing rod 762 is hinged with a fourth connecting rod 763, the other end of the fourth connecting rod 763 is hinged with a fifth connecting rod 764, and the other end of the fifth connecting rod 764 is hinged with the side wall of the third connecting rod 73; an L-shaped rod 765 is fixedly installed at the other end of the balancing rod 762, and cleaning cotton 766 is fixedly installed at the other end of the L-shaped rod 765.
In use, when the blade 74 is at the highest point, as shown in fig. 3, the cleaning cotton 766 contacts with the blade 74, and then the third link 73 moves downwards to drive the fourth link 763 hinged to the side wall thereof, and further drive the fifth link 764 to move, so that the fifth link 764 presses down one end of the balancing rod 762, and at this time, the other end of the balancing rod 762 lifts up to lift the cleaning cotton 766 away from the blade 74, and the cleaning cotton 766 moves to the state shown in fig. 2.
Then, the handle 8 is rotated to move the third link 73 upward, so as to drive the fourth link 763 and the fifth link 764, and further lift one end of the balance bar 762, and at this time, press the other end of the balance bar 762, so that the cleaning cotton 766 is tightly attached to the blade 74, and the blade 74 is wiped.
In this embodiment, the diameter of the second transmission wheel 6 is smaller than that of the first transmission wheel 5, so that the blade device 7 can be operated for multiple times when the handle 8 is rotated for one circle, and the slicing operation of the mushrooms is more thorough.
